Roseland, FL vs Starke, FL
There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Starke is 25.8% cheaper than Roseland. With a cost index of 78 vs 98,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Starke to Roseland should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.
When it comes to buying, median home values in Roseland are $287,200 compared to $200,200 in Starke, a 44% gap.
Median household income in Roseland is $68,551 compared to $46,291 in Starke (+48.1%). While Roseland is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income.
Climate-wise, Roseland is notably warmer with an average of 73.6°F compared to 69.3°F in Starke. Roseland receives more rainfall at 53.2" per year compared to 48.3" in Starke.
